3 / 4 page ![]() U74ACT32 CMOS IC UNISONICTECHNOLOGIESCO.,LTD 3 of 4 www.unisonic.com.tw QW-R126-051.C ABSOLUTE MAXIMUM RATING (TA=25°C, unless otherwise specified) (Note 2) PARAMETER SYMBOL RATINGS UNIT Supply Voltage VCC -0.5 ~ 7.0 V Input Voltage VIN -0.5 ~ VCC +0.5 V Output Voltage VOUT -0.5 ~ VCC +0.5 V Input Clamp Current (VIN < 0 or VIN > VCC) IIK ±20 mA Output Clamp Current (VOUT < 0 or VOUT > VCC)IOK ±20 mA Output Current (VOUT=0V ~ VCC) IOUT ±50 mA VCC or GND Current ICC ±200 mA Storage Temperature TSTG -65 ~ +150 °C Note: Absolute maximum ratings are those values beyond which the device could be permanently damaged. Absolute maximum ratings are stress ratings only and functional device operation is not implied. RECOMMENDED OPERATING CONDITIONS (TA=25°C, unless otherwise specified) PARAMETER SYMBOL RATINGS UNIT Supply Voltage VCC 4.5 ~ 5.5 V Input Voltage VIN 0 ~ VCC V Output Voltage VOUT 0 ~ VCC V Input Transition Rise or Fall Rate ∆t/∆v 8 ns/V Operating Temperature TA -40 ~ +125 °C Note: All unused inputs of the device must be held at VCC or GND to ensure proper device operation. ELECTRICAL CHARACTERISTICS (TA=25°C, unless otherwise specified) PARAMETER SYMBOL TEST CONDITIONS MIN TYP MAX UNIT High Level Input Voltage VIH VCC=4.5~5.5V 2 V Low Level Input Voltage VIL VCC=4.5~5.5V 0.8 V High-Level Output Voltage VOH VCC=4.5V IOH=-24mA 3.86 V IOH=-50μA 4.4 V VCC=5.5V IOH=-24mA 4.86 V IOH=-50μA 5.4 V Low-Level Output Voltage VOL VCC=4.5V IOL=24mA 0.36 V IOL=50μA 0.001 0.1 V VCC=5.5V IOL=24mA 3.6 V IOL=50μA 0.001 0.1 V Input Leakage Current II(LEAK) VCC=5.5V, VIN=VCC or GND ±0.1 μA Quiescent Supply Current IQ VCC=5.5V, VIN=VCC or GND, IOUT=0A 2 μA Additional Quiescent Supply Current Per Input Pin ∆IQ VCC=5.5V, One input at 3.4V, Other inputs at VCC or GND 0.6 mA Input Capacitance CIN VCC= 5V, VIN= VCC or GND 2.6 pF SWITCHING CHARACTERISTICS (TA=25°C, unless otherwise specified) PARAMETER SYMBOL TEST CONDITIONS MIN TYP MAX UNIT Propagation delay from input (A or B) to output(Y) tPLH / tPHL VCC=5V±0.5V, CL=50pF, RL=500Ω 1.0 6.5 9.0 ns OPERATING CHARACTERISTICS (TA=25°C, unless otherwise specified) PARAMETER SYMBOL TEST CONDITIONS MIN TYP MAX UNIT Power Dissipation Capacitance CPD VCC=5.0V, CL=50pF, f=10MHZ, 40 pF Notes: 1. CPD is used to determine the dynamic power consumption, per inverter. 2. PD = VCC 2 fi (CPD + CL) where fi = Input Frequency, CL = Output Load Capacitance, VCC = Supply Voltage. |
